Plain version

Eastern Pine is the roof. The products each solve a different part of the same problem.

The shared problem is decision quality. Traders, builders, and ambitious people are surrounded by noise. Eastern Pine is building tools that help ideas keep context, help people practice, and make outcomes easier to learn from.

01

FoxClaw

Private research foundation for evidence trails, paper-first review, structured decision support, and safety boundaries.

02

CoinFox

Trading-native social product direction. A place for market ideas, discussion, thesis history, voting, comments, and reputation based on visible trails.

03

Planifier

Planning and practice product direction. Built around goals, routines, reflection, trade preparation, and the principle that the user stays the answer.

04

Project Redshift

Research lane for frontier questions, unfamiliar data, and experimental ideas that need proof before they become product promises.

Public notes

What this site should make clear.

Origin The work started with private decision support and grew into product ideas around social proof, planning, and learning.
Focus FoxClaw stays the private foundation; CoinFox becomes the main public trading-social direction; Planifier gives the broader planning and practice lane.
Boundary The site explains direction without exposing private research materials, security details, or unfinished authority.
Stage The products are in development. The public standard is clarity, not hype.
